Output fddce8b6bc0e0638eb0ab02a3f40161076dee082083103bfc578c791488e3911:0

value
58510678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c795892facd4a814eec8916a811c670b62efc151 OP_EQUAL
address
3KtKXer9BEXPBFpjQapRq8UY4RCAug3aK1
transaction
fddce8b6bc0e0638eb0ab02a3f40161076dee082083103bfc578c791488e3911
confirmations
331467
spent
true